PCINEMA
c,e
(PureCinema)
This setting optimizes the picture for film material when the video 
output is set to progressive. Usually set to 
AUTO; but try 
switching to 
OFF if the picture appears unnatural.
Additionally, certain PAL movie video (576i, 25 frames/second 
STB video output or DVD disc playback, etc.) that contain film 
progressive material cannot be recognized as such by this 
receiver. In such instances, if you choose 
PAL, PureCinema mode 
is activated.

a.• When set to a resolution with which the TV (monitor) is not compatible, no picture is output. Also, in some cases 
no picture will be output due to copyright protection signals. In this case, change the setting.
• When 
AUTO is selected, the resolution is selected automatically according to the capacity of the TV (monitor) 
connected by HDMI. When 
PURE is selected, the signals are output with the same resolution as when input (At this 
time, video signals are only output from the same type of terminals to which they were input).
• When a display is connected by HDMI, if this is set to something other than 
PURE and 480i/576i analog signals are 
input, 480p/576p signals are output from the component output terminals.
b.• If the image doesn’t match your monitor type, adjust the aspect ratio on the source component or on the monitor. 
• 
NORMAL setting is only displayed when 480i/p or 576i/p video signals are being input.
c.This setting is only displayed when 480i or 576i video signals are being input.
d.If the picture does not display properly when 
AUTO or PAL is selected, select OFF.
e.If the picture does not display properly when 
PAL is selected, select AUTO or OFF.
f. This setting is ineffective for HDMI output, from composite and component video inputs.
